OS X Leopard Crash After Naming Screen

Discussion in 'Bugs' started by validzerobot, Dec 15, 2011.

  1. validzerobot

    validzerobot Member

    Sorry to post this twice, but I guess I am using a different version of OS X, enough that it might matter. Mac OS X 10.5.8 (technically Leopard, I guess, but almost Snow Leopard).

    I can reproduce this crash 100% of the time. It happens on the screen when I have to pick a gender and name the character. When I press "Done" it's a dead crash, and the "Report" pops up (pasted below) .

    I've tried deleting the Library files as well as reinstalling the game through Steam. I have not yet tried playing WITHOUT Steam, but I shall.

    Was playing 1.0.6 (Steam) fine until this bizness.

    Here's a crash report:

    Code:
    Process:        dredmor [1518]
    Path:            /Users/qshah/Library/Application Support/Steam/SteamApps/common/dungeons of dredmor/Dungeons of Dredmor.app/Contents/MacOS/dredmor
    Identifier:      com.gaslampgames.dredmor
    Version:        ??? (1.0)
    Code Type:      X86 (Native)
    Parent Process:  launchd [107]
     
    Interval Since Last Report:          1789 sec
    Crashes Since Last Report:          1
    Per-App Interval Since Last Report:  141 sec
    Per-App Crashes Since Last Report:  1
     
    Date/Time:      2011-12-15 10:18:18.992 -0500
    OS Version:      Mac OS X 10.5.8 (9L31a)
    Report Version:  6
    Anonymous UUID:  537197FC-2BEA-478D-9424-5AAE01C13BDF
     
    Exception Type:  EXC_BREAKPOINT (SIGTRAP)
    Exception Codes: 0x0000000000000002, 0x0000000000000000
    Crashed Thread:  0
     
    Dyld Error Message:
      Symbol not found: __ZSt16__ostream_insertIcSt11char_traitsIcEERSt13basic_ostreamIT_T0_ES6_PKS3_i
      Referenced from: /Users/qshah/Library/Application Support/Steam/SteamApps/common/dungeons of dredmor/Dungeons of Dredmor.app/Contents/MacOS/dredmor
      Expected in: /usr/lib/libstdc++.6.dylib
    
     
  2. Iron_Fist

    Iron_Fist Member

    as of 23:30GMT this still seems to be occurring with the current steam base game.
    I've tried a full wipe of steam data + save data but can get no further than CTD after clicking done when you pick your character.
    tried running with the debug flag option, but don't appear to get anything more on this error, could it be a leopard specific issue?
     
  3. Iron_Fist

    Iron_Fist Member

    re-run with full trace, looks like its referencing DLC, however the error seems to be with translating the characters input for a name, which explains why the tutorial works, but it crashes when trying to start a game.
    When you have entered a name it throws up the dyld errors at the bottom and dies.
    Interestingly same happens for me with the 1.0.7 that is available on the Humble page, however 1.0.6 that was available on steam ran fine

    Code:
    asterix:~ jo$ cd ~/Library/Application\ Support/Steam/SteamApps/common/dungeons\ of\ dredmor/Dungeons\ of\ Dredmor.app/Contents/MacOS/
    asterix:MacOS jo$ ./dredmor -debug-flag
    [S_API FAIL] SteamAPI_Init() failed; no appID found.
    Either launch the game from Steam, or put the file steam_appid.txt containing the correct appID in your game folder.
    KQ: Error reading KQ:Bad file descriptor
    dungeons of dredmor: version 1.0.8
    argv[i]: ./dredmor
    /Users/jo/Library/Application Support/Steam/SteamApps/common/dungeons of dredmor/Dungeons of Dredmor.app/Contents/MacOSSDL version 1.2.14
    Opened audio at 44100 Hz 16 bit stereo, 4096 bytes audio buffer
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    Could not load resource '' with filename ''
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    Could not load resource '' with filename ''
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    dredmor(10408,0xa02b1720) malloc: *** mmap(size=971145216) failed (error code=12)
    *** error: can't allocate region
    *** set a breakpoint in malloc_error_break to debug
    Could not load resource '' with filename ''
    Could not load resource 'ui/icons/minimap_digglegod_1x.png' with filename 'ui/icons/minimap_digglegod_1x.png'
    Could not load resource 'ui/icons/minimap_digglegod_2x.png' with filename 'ui/icons/minimap_digglegod_2x.png'
    Could not load resource 'ui/icons/minimap_digglegod_3x.png' with filename 'ui/icons/minimap_digglegod_3x.png'
    Could not load resource 'ui/icons/minimap_digglegod_4x.png' with filename 'ui/icons/minimap_digglegod_4x.png'
    Could not load resource 'ui/menus/panel_choosedifficulty_expansion.png' with filename 'ui/menus/panel_choosedifficulty_expansion.png'
    dyld: lazy symbol binding failed: Symbol not found: __ZSt16__ostream_insertIcSt11char_traitsIcEERSt13basic_ostreamIT_T0_ES6_PKS3_i
      Referenced from: /Users/jo/Library/Application Support/Steam/SteamApps/common/dungeons of dredmor/Dungeons of Dredmor.app/Contents/MacOS/./dredmor
      Expected in: /usr/lib/libstdc++.6.dylib
     
    dyld: Symbol not found: __ZSt16__ostream_insertIcSt11char_traitsIcEERSt13basic_ostreamIT_T0_ES6_PKS3_i
      Referenced from: /Users/jo/Library/Application Support/Steam/SteamApps/common/dungeons of dredmor/Dungeons of Dredmor.app/Contents/MacOS/./dredmor
      Expected in: /usr/lib/libstdc++.6.dylib
     
    Trace/BPT trap
    asterix:MacOS jo$
    
     
  4. validzerobot

    validzerobot Member

    Right there with you, buddy. I had two glorious weeks of avoiding 1.0.7 whilst scurrying around the dungeons. Alas, here we are, Darmok and Jalad at Tanagra.
     
  5. blahpers

    blahpers Member

    Same here. (I made a different thread before seeing this one, sorry.)

    I've been playing in Windows in the meantime, which works pretty well except the mod manager refuses to see any mods. Other than that, score.
     
  6. Nicholas

    Nicholas Technology Director Staff Member

    Bother.

    So this is apparently a thing, and nobody can tell me what it is with particular versions of OS X that's the culprit, other than it *might* be Leopard. Are there any Leopard users (10.5.8) who *do* have this working? Otherwise, I'm going to assume Apple Busted The Compiler at some point.
     
    Exile likes this.
  7. Flashfires

    Flashfires Member

    I have the same version of OS X (10.5.8) and I am receiving the same errors as the other posters when I try to run DoD.
     
  8. Nicholas

    Nicholas Technology Director Staff Member

    Okay! Something's broken. I will... get a copy of OS X 10.5.8 from somewhere... and will take a look.

    In the mean time, it might be a good time to get OS X 10.6 :)
     
    Exile likes this.
  9. validzerobot

    validzerobot Member

    Thanks for being on this, Nicholas. Although it's getting cold, I am not sure if I want the snow leopard roaming around here just yet.
     
  10. Hmm-Hmm.

    Hmm-Hmm. Member

    Bother indeed. Hadn't played Dredmor in a while, and this happens. Keep us posted, Nicholas. If needed, I may just upgrade OS X over this (and a few other reasons). Also, thanks!
     
  11. Rouxbarbe

    Rouxbarbe Member

    Same error for me, just bought DoD on Steam, really cheap (1.11€) but really buggy ^^
    Running on OSX 10.5.8, game won't start as you guys, and can't even complete the tutorials as Alchemy crashes when I try to use it...
    Damn I was so happy to get a nice game running on my macbook :'( I hope this will get fixed soon!
     
  12. Rugeon

    Rugeon Member

    I'm having the exact same problem, even on OS X Leopard 10.5.8. So happy to see a bargain on a great game I hadn't thought of, not to mention the gift pile thingy with it, and then this happens. Hoping for a patch sometime soon.
     
  13. GuerillaJones

    GuerillaJones Member

    Is there any update on this?
     
  14. Daynab

    Daynab Community Moderator Staff Member

    Nvining said they were working on getting rid of all the remaining crashes.